FA Youth Cup : Oyedele on target for Manchester United against Ozoh's Crystal Palace
Published: December 11, 2022Defending champions Manchester United are through to the fourth round of the prestigious FA Youth Cup following a 3-1 win over Crystal Palace at Selhurst Park on Sunday evening.
Eagles midfielder David Ozoh went the full ninety and the same applies to Manchester United defensive midfielder Maxi Oyedele.
Poland youth international Oyedele trained with United's first team in Spain this past week but had to return to the United Kingdom to link up with the U18 squad in order to feature in the FA Youth Cup match with Crystal Palace.
Manchester United were leading 2-0 within twelve minutes with Oyedele pouncing on a loose ball and slotting home to break the deadlock in the ninth minute and Manni Norkett doubled the advantage three minutes later.
The Polish-Nigerian starlet also found the net in the same stage of the competition in the 2021-2022 season.
In the second half, Bell pulled one back for Palace but Mather restored United's two-goal cushion.
Manchester United will face either Stoke City or Blackpool in the fourth round of the FA Youth Cup in January 2023.
